Written by Ann and Gabrielle Savoy
lyrics
Out in the country with the mud and the pigs, there won’t be no sequins tonight
I thought I would have the time of my life, but there won’t be no sequins tonight
No glitter, no glamour, no shots at the bar
The only shots here are from shotguns in the yard
No sparkling bubbly just a jug of cheap wine
There won’t be no sequins tonight.
Some boots made of rubber no high heels for me, there won’t be no sequins tonight
And faded bluejeans where my black dress should be, there won’t be no sequins tonight
Instead of fireworks at the palace for my kohl coated eyes
There’s a little damp fire and some coals that have died
I thought I would have the time of my life
But there won’t be no sequins tonight,
A torn red bandana instead of my pearls
There won’t be no sequins
No sparkling rhinestones or lustrous curls
There won’t be no sequins tonight
Instead of dancing at the disco with my sweet city beau
I’ll be drinking with grandpa at his fais dodo
I thought I would have the time of my life
But there won’t be no sequins tonight
No sequins on this New Year’s night.
No sequins on this New Year’s night.
